FAQs
What is the primary responsibility of the Vice President, Strategy?
The primary responsibility of the Vice President, Strategy is to lead, drive, and support the continuous evolution and implementation of the Canadian business strategy and business unit strategies, aligning with the organization's purpose and long-term value creation objectives.
Who does the Vice President, Strategy report to?
The Vice President, Strategy reports to the SVP, Business Modernization, Canada.
What qualifications are required for this position?
Candidates should have 10+ years of experience in corporate strategy and/or at a top-tier management consulting firm, with a demonstrated track record of successful strategic initiative development and execution.
What skills are essential for the Vice President, Strategy role?
Essential skills include strong analytical and problem-solving abilities, excellent communication skills (verbal and written), the ability to collaborate effectively with stakeholders, attention to detail, and the capability to recruit and build strategy teams.
Will the Vice President, Strategy lead a team?
Yes, the Vice President, Strategy will lead and develop the Strategy team while fostering a collaborative and high-performing culture.
What is the work environment like for this position?
The work environment is fast-paced, and the Vice President, Strategy is expected to be highly adaptable and comfortable working under dynamic conditions.
Are there any specific industries or sectors of experience preferred for candidates?
Experience and understanding of market trends in financial services, specifically in workplace, wealth management, and insurance segments, are preferred.
What kind of initiatives will the Vice President, Strategy lead?
The Vice President, Strategy will lead initiatives related to commercial strategy, organizational structure, corporate planning, and may involve developing complex analyses and making recommendations.
How does the company view diversity and inclusion?
Canada Life is committed to providing an inclusive, accessible environment where all employees and customers feel valued, respected, and supported while reflecting the diversity of the communities they operate in.
How can applicants request accommodations during the application process?
Applicants can request a reasonable accommodation by contacting talentacquisitioncanada@canadalife.com during the application process.